How Trixon S 250mg/125mg Injection works:

Ceftriaxone and Sulbactam, combined as Trixon S 250 mg/125 mg Injection, offer a dual-action approach to bacterial infection. The antibiotic Ceftriaxone disrupts bacterial cell wall synthesis, hindering their ability to thrive. Sulbactam, a beta-lactamase inhibitor, counters bacterial resistance mechanisms, thereby optimizing Ceftriaxone's effectiveness.

FAQs on Trixon S 250mg/125mg Injection

Trixon S 250 mg/125 mg Injection may cause allergic reactions and is contraindicated in patients allergic to cephalosporin antibiotics. Seek immediate medical attention if you experience symptoms such as hives, breathing difficulty, or swelling of the face, lips, tongue, or throat.
Diarrhea is a possible side effect of Trixon S 250 mg/125 mg Injection. This antibiotic, while targeting harmful bacteria, can also disrupt beneficial gut bacteria, leading to diarrhea. Consult your doctor if you experience severe diarrhea.
Trixon S 250 mg/125 mg Injection typically begins working quickly, although complete bacterial eradication and symptom relief may take several days.
Contact your doctor if your symptoms worsen during treatment or haven't improved after completing the prescribed course.
Continue taking Trixon S 250 mg/125 mg Injection as prescribed, completing the entire course. Even if you feel better, the infection may not be fully eradicated.
